WebWhy does the first index on a view have to be CLUSTERED and UNIQUE? It must be UNIQUE to allow easy lookup of records in the view by key value during indexed view maintenance, and to prevent creation of views with duplicates, which would require special logic to maintain. What at the moment is available & functions is the listing of the Materialized views with the help of the following T-SQL statement (joining sys.views & … WebOct 22, 2008 · "An indexed view is a view that has been materialized. This means it has been computed and stored. You index a view by creating a unique clustered index on it. Indexed views dramatically improve the performance of some types of queries. Indexed views work best for queries that aggregate many rows.

WebFor example, an indexed view SELECT list cannot contain the expression AVG (column1). If the view SELECT list contains the expressions SUM (column1) and COUNT_BIG (column1), SQL Server can calculate the average for a query that references the view and specifies AVG (column1).
